With technology advancing on a daily basis, why not utilizing some of the fancy electronic tools available to us? Several weeks ago, I attended a local PBL chapter meeting in Alaska via web camera! I was able to speak to the entire group about membership benefits, conferences, and competitive events and really got to know the members on a personal level. A web camera, a computer, and an Instant Messaging program (Skype, MSN, GTalk) is all you need. Talk to one of your national officers, and we will be happy to arrange a “visit” to your chapter virtually!

On the other hand, we would like to announce a really exciting leadership opportunity. Do you have a passion in serving PBL at the national level? Do you know of someone you feel is ready to take on more challenges and responsibilities? Check out the applications for all the Region Action Councils and the National Treasurer Council. Members on the Region Action Councils assist the Region VPs in various membership and communication duties, and members on the National Treasurer Council assist the National Treasurer in national sponsorships. These are great opportunties to gain valuable leadership experience and to make a lasting difference in PBL. Don’t hesitate – visit the national website for the applications!
